Voinovich seeks more progress in expediting background checks

That’s the findings of U.S. Sen. George Voinovich, R. Ohio., who reports a backlog of 270,000 clearance investigations in 2005 — not including U.S. Department of State, Central Intelligence Agency or Department of Homeland Security requests. He said as of February, the backlog had been reduced to 42,000 pending investigations more than 180 days old. Voinovich, ranking minority member...

Officials: Speed Brent Spence work

A group of local officials from Northern Kentucky and Ohio has banded together to work on expediting replacement of the Brent Spence Bridge between Covington and Cincinnati.The group, which calls itself the "Bridge Builders," includes representatives from Cincinnati, Hamilton County, Covington and Campbell County.It was formed at the urging of U.S. Sens. George Voinovich of Ohio and Jim Bunning...
